Needham & Company maintains a 'Buy' on Aviat Networks (NASDAQ: AVNW), PT $5.50.
Needham analyst says, "Yesterday, Aviat delivered the mixed news that: 1) its CEO Chuck Kissner was surprisingly resigning, to be replaced by the company’s former VP of Sales, but that 2) its 4QF11 revenue, bookings and cash management were all as good, or better, than expected. Investors viewed the overall news positively, bidding up the shares 6% in a down tape. While we are encouraged by the positive demand/cash commentary, our near-term enthusiasm is tempered by what we think could be a disappointing near-term GM outlook due to increased pricing pressure. As such we maintain our Buy rating for medium term investors but would not necessarily be aggressive on the shares until near-term GM expectations are moderated, possibly on the 4QF11 earnings call."
"We are adjusting our model. We inch up our 4QF11 estimate to $115MM/$0.03 PF EPS from $113MM/$0.02. While we leave our revenue for F12 unchanged at $482MM, we trim our EPS to $0.19 from $0.24 as a result of lower GM assumptions, which we assume for now will more than offset lower op-ex. For F13, both revenue and EPS are unchanged at $511MM/$0.41 as we assume that lower op-ex offsets our trimmed GM assumptions."
